What is the most important social issue facing Canada today?
Canada is facing several pressing social issues today, but one of the most important is undoubtedly the issue of inequality. While Canada is often seen as a prosperous and egalitarian society, the reality is that many Canadians still face significant barriers to success and well-being.
One of the key drivers of inequality in Canada is poverty, which affects millions of Canadians every day. Despite the country's wealth, many Canadians struggle to make ends meet, with poverty rates especially high among Indigenous people, single-parent families, and recent immigrants. Poverty can lead to a range of negative outcomes, from poor health and nutrition to social isolation and crime.
Another important social issue facing Canada is the ongoing struggle for reconciliation with Indigenous peoples. Despite efforts to address the legacy of colonialism and address the harms caused by residential schools and other forms of state-sponsored abuse, many Indigenous communities continue to face significant social and economic challenges.
Other important social issues facing Canada include mental health, access to healthcare, and affordable housing. These issues affect people from all walks of life and can have a significant impact on individuals, families, and communities.
